Output 85308aec30af8af315279673382d58c8350105aa75c68cc45a66510deb169766:12

value
18786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e4936a0ec42ffcc7ab71f99c125dbf5dff32f4dfc97b48c42adae15f5218ed84
address
bc1pujfk5rky9l7v02m3lxwpyhdlthln9axle9a533p2mts475scakzqce00ku
transaction
85308aec30af8af315279673382d58c8350105aa75c68cc45a66510deb169766
spent
true